How To Bisect An Angle

An angle bisector or the bisector of an angle is a ray that divides an angle into two equal parts. For example, if a ray KM divides an angle of 60 degrees into two equal parts, then each measure will be equal to 30 degrees. Every angle has an angle bisector .

What Does It Mean To Bisect An Angle?

To bisect an angle means to draw a ray originating from the vertex of the angle in such a way that the angles formed on either side of this ray are equal to each other and half of the original angle .

How Do You Bisect A 147 Degree Angle With A Compass?

Draw a line OA.Using protractor and center ′O′ draw an angle AOB=147∘Now Taking ‘O’ as center and any radius draw an arc that intersects ′OA′ and ′OB′ at P and Q respectively.Now take P and Q as center and radius more than half of PQ,draw arcs.Both the arcs intersects at ′R′.Join OR and produce it .

Which Is The Correct Order Of The Steps In Bisecting An Angle?

Construction: bisect ∠ABC.STEPS:Place compass point on the vertex of the angle (point B).Stretch the compass to any length that will stay ON the angle.Swing an arc so the pencil crosses both sides (rays) of the given angle. … Place the compass point on one of these new intersection points on the sides of the angle.

Do Diagonals Bisect Each Angle?

Answer and Explanation: The diagonals of a parallelogram do not bisect the angles that they meet. However, the diagonals of a parallelogram do bisect each other when they meet each other.
